开学这几天一直在弄这个破解,搞得身心疲惫。在网上试了很多方法,一般都是有一个破解器,会会自动生成一个lience.dat的文件,里面含有自己网卡号的信息,然后在我的电脑属性中设置好环境变量,有的文章说系统变量和用户变量都要设置,有的说只需要设置系统变量,我都尝试过了,不行,一开始变量值时我只连了连破解文件的路径,但是后面没加破解文件。改过来了也不行。网上还有人说破解前要吧系统时间改成08年前(有人特别提出该成2001年)然后破解,设置系统变量,打开modelsim,运行后关掉。在把系统时间改回来,然后打开软件,依旧不行,且出现的错误提示(从quartues中直接运行rtl仿真,因为会自动调用modelsim)
# ** Error: Failure to obtain a Verilog simulation license.
# Error loading design。
这些方法都试过了,没有一个行的。我也怀疑是quartues9.0和modelsim6.4a不对应,但是在网上搜了下,这样是对应的。难道是quartues没有打补丁sp2,可是我的modelsim也没有打补丁,所以说是对应的,版本应该没有问题。
在网上问了下高手,他怀疑是喔的modelsim不是从官方上下的,可能有问题。可是我的那个下载地方虽不是官方网页,但是最终还是连接到官方ftp上的,且都是330M左右,所以我没有重新下载官方软件试。但是我把我的modesim卸了又装也不行。
今晚回去了又试了下http://download.ednchina.com/detail/121272/上的方法,未果。信心啊,打击没了。
最后只剩下两点没有试了:1.从官方上下载。2.我的系统是win7的,可能那些破解方法只能在xp下有,有时间拿自己的台式机(xp)系统试下。先放这里下,因为也不急用modelsim仿真,真正用都testbench还要很久,以后有时间再弄。
2011.2.16
今天下午在看特权同学的视频《深入浅出玩转fpga》,见他用的modelsim没有出现错误,我本来还想尝试下的,但前几天也试过了,心里想应该没有什么希望,但还是不忍心试了下,竟然成功了。后来我想了下以前破解不成功的原因,得出结论是我的alter中写testbench时有些地方可能设置有错,但是也不会出现license的错误啊?虽然还是想不同,但毕竟按照前几天的方法破解时正确的,不需要改系统时间,也不需要换成xp,更不需要换官方上的modelsim。
再把破解方法简单列如下:
1.运行MakeLic.bat,生成的txt文件另存为modelsim安装目录下,改名为license_ae.dat,后缀记得要改过来。
2.更改环境变量,只需要更改系统环境变量。
3.系统环境变量名为_LICENSE_FILE,值为C:\altera\90\modelsim_ae\license_ae.dat。(这是我的安装目录,所以是我的值,类似的更改)
正确的破解器下载和介绍就在上文的网页http://download.ednchina.com/detail/121272/中。
用户416393 2012-8-21 11:02
用户377235 2012-2-25 21:54